No. Other popular games include “Hoedown” (each participant sings an improvised verse in a hoedown-style song), “Greatest Hits” (with cast member Wayne Brady performing songs from an album made up by two other contestants), and “Film, TV and Theatre Styles” (with two performers given a scene and several different film styles to perform). Each week, the main four "improv" comics (and guest[s]) spontaneously play "Theatre Sports" with crazy scenes, weird quirks or improvised songs. The host sat at a desk facing the large performance area in front of the performers.
